Residential Electricians



If you are in need of an electrician to visit and install electrical equipment in your home, you should ensure that you choose a professional. There are a variety of websites that allow you to examine the qualifications of the electrician you are considering and experience, including NICEIC and the Registered Competent Person Electrical (RCP) scheme. This will ensure that you will be confident that the work they perform is in compliance with Building Regulations. You can ask them to send you an official certificate of their insurance and qualifications as well as references from their customers.
